Tony:

At first glance, it seems that there is a timing issue.  The file being 
read is opened in exclusive mode, meaning that maybe the file has not 
been closed yet by the previous process (the file is still being written 
to).

Olav Kappert.

Tony Summers wrote:

>We have several background jobs that transfer files between our two
>HP3000s. 
>
>After several years of successful operation, they have started to report
>"network" errors on a very infrequent basis.    It appears that the FTP
>transfer (put) has been successful, but the FTP server is very
>occasionally returning error #45 (file accessed exclusively) back to the
>FTP client.
>
>Any suggestions ? I've checked the obvious (we're only running one copy
>of the FTP transfer job).   
>
>O> l a
> 1 
> 2 File Transfer Protocol [A0012E08] (C) Hewlett-Packard Co. 2002
>[PASSIVE SUPPO
>RT]
> 3 ftp> EXITONERROR
> 4 ExitOnError mode on.  (FTPINFO 33)
> 5 ftp> OPEN dr-hp-1.sw.corp
> 6 220 HP ARPA FTP Server [A0012E09] (C) Hewlett-Packard Co. 2000 [PASV
>SUPPORT]
> 
> 7 Connected to dr-hp-1.sw.corp (192.168.250.3).  (FTPINFO 40)
> 8 ftp> USER MANAGER.SWIMS
> 9 230 User logged on
>10 Remote system type is MPE/iX
>11 200 Type set to I.
>12 ftp> TIMEOUT 30
>13 Connection time-out value set to 30 seconds. (FTPINFO 49)
>14 ftp> BINARY
>15 200 Type set to I.
>16 ftp> PUT X0967506.XLOG.SWIMS /SWIMS/XLOG/X0967506
>17 200 PORT command ok.
>18 150 File: /SWIMS/XLOG/X0967506 opened; data connection will be opened
>19 200 PORT command ok.
>20 150 File: /SWIMS/XLOG/X0967506;REC=-2000,1,V,ASCII;DISC=2000000,8
>opened; dat
>a connection will be opened
>21 552 File accessed exclusively. (FTPERR 45)
>22 Data Transfer Request Failed.  (FTPERR 13)
>23 221 Server is closing command connection
>24 
>25 END OF PROGRAM
